Sql server stored procedure return cursor
WebJun 17, 2024 · Procedure This is the code: CREATE PROCEDURE [cache]. [MoveInverterData] (@sourecInverterID bigint, @from datetime2 (7)) AS BEGIN SET NOCOUNT ON; DECLARE @i INT = 1; DECLARE @InverterID bigint, @Timestamp datetime2 (7), @Status nvarchar (50); DECLARE Employee_Cursor CURSOR READ_ONLY FOR SELECT [InverterID], [Timestamp], … WebA stored procedure cannot open, fetch, or close a cursor that was not declared in the procedure. Cursors are undefined outside the scope of the stored procedure. See “Cursor scope”. For example, the stored procedure au_sales checks the sales table to see if any books by a particular author have sold well. It uses a cursor to examine each ...
Sql server stored procedure return cursor
Did you know?
If you include a SELECT statement in the body of a stored procedure (but not a SELECT ... INTO or INSERT ... SELECT), the rows specified by the SELECT statement will be sent directly to the client. For large result sets, the stored procedure execution won't continue to the next statement until the result set has been … See more If you specify the output keyword for a parameter in the procedure definition, the procedure can return the current value of the parameter to the calling program … See more A procedure can return an integer value called a return code to indicate the execution status of a procedure. You specify the return code for a procedure using the … See more For more information about stored procedures and related concepts, see the following articles: 1. CREATE PROCEDURE (Transact-SQL) 2. PRINT (Transact … See more WebSQL Server Stored Procedure Interview Questions ; ... What is the Cursor? A cursor is a database object used by applications to manipulate data in a set on a row-by-row basis, instead of the typical SQL commands that operate on all the rows in the set at one time. ... Multiple column subquery, where the subquery returns multiple columns. What ...
WebCloses all cursors that the stored procedure opened, except those that the stored procedure opened to return result sets. Discards all SQL statements that the stored procedure prepared. Reclaims the working storage that the stored procedure used. The application can call more stored procedures, or it can execute more SQL statements. WebJul 30, 2012 · You can't output a cursor in SQL Server. You don't have that option. I think you can (not that I'm advocating it)... USE tempdb GO CREATE PROCEDURE obj_cursor @obj_cursor CURSOR...
WebApr 13, 2024 · So you need to move your. set @dateval = `wanted_date`; after all the DECLARE s (including the cursor and continue handler). Secondly, your declaration of … WebFirst, declare a cursor. DECLARE cursor_name CURSOR FOR select_statement; Code language: SQL (Structured Query Language) (sql) To declare a cursor, you specify its …
WebNov 2, 2015 · Cursor is a Database object which allows us to process each row and manipulate its data. A Cursor is always associated with a Select Query and it will process …
WebTo use cursors in SQL procedures, you need to do the following: Declare a cursor that defines a result set. Open the cursor to establish the result set. Fetch the data into local variables as needed from the cursor, one row at a time. Close the cursor when done To work with cursors you must use the following SQL statements: DECLARE CURSOR OPEN saint markovia\u0027s thighbone 5eWebA cursor will only accept a select statement, so if the SQL really needs to be dynamic make the declare cursor part of the statement you are executing. For the below to work your server will have to be using global cursors. thilo sehnsuchtWebFeb 9, 2024 · PL/pgSQL functions can return cursors to the caller. This is useful to return multiple rows or columns, especially with very large result sets. To do this, the function opens the cursor and returns the cursor name to the caller (or simply opens the cursor using a portal name specified by or otherwise known to the caller). thilo semischWebFeb 28, 2024 · Applies to: SQL Server Sets cursor options or returns cursor information created by the sp_cursoropen stored procedure. sp_cursoroption is invoked by specifying ID =8 in a tabular data stream (TDS) packet. Transact-SQL syntax conventions Syntax sp_cursoroption cursor, code, value Arguments cursor thilo seligerWeb1 day ago · T-SQL. Stored Procedure Tutorial; SQL Server Join Example; CROSS APPLY + OUTER APPLY; Cursor in SQL Server; Rolling up multiple rows; Execute Dynamic SQL; Date and Time Conversions; Format SQL Server Dates; ... It may also involve leveraging financial modeling tools to show the potential cost savings and return on investment (ROI) that can … thilo semtnerWebFeb 28, 2024 · Applies to: SQL Server Azure SQL Database Azure SQL Managed Instance Alters the flow of execution to a label. The Transact-SQL statement or statements that follow GOTO are skipped and processing continues at the label. GOTO statements and labels can be used anywhere within a procedure, batch, or statement block. GOTO … thilo semmelbauerWebJun 1, 2024 · The cursor isn't assigned to the 'variable' @Cursor_OUT until copy-out at the end of the procedure. Before then, it isn't a 'cursor variable' and therefore not visible to CURSOR_STATUS or system stored procedures like sp_describe_cursor. That said, the name of the cursor is @Cursor_OUT and that is visible through sys.dm_exec_cursors. thilo seibel